The Russian Ambassador estimated the size of the Russian diaspora in Serbia
[ad_1]
Russian Ambassador to Serbia Alexander Botsan-Kharchenko, in an interview with Vedomosti, spoke about the increase in the Russian diaspora in this country after the start of the NWO and partial mobilization.
“I will assume that we can talk about 160,000 people. Taking into account the largely understandable language, the way of life close to us, our compatriots can really quickly adapt in Serbia. Most continue to engage in the same activities as before. New companies are opening here. Many people are employed in the IT sector,” Botsan-Kharchenko said.
At the same time, the ambassador admitted that in Serbia, some immigrants from Russia are trying to “organize anti-Russian events”, but the number of their participants is limited to “a hundred people who are serving a number.” Earlier, Botsan-Kharchenko spoke about the development of economic cooperation between the two countries under Western sanctions.
